Description
Summary:The article focuses on the novel "The Victim," by Saul Bellow, which the author says is a comment to the notion of American Dream, relative to the sermon given on St. John the Baptist's Day on June 24, 2012 in Magdalen College at Oxford University. It explores the characters of Asa Leventhal and his stalker named Kirkby who blames him for the loss of his job leading to his collapse. It relates John the Baptist, whose character reflects the identity and character of a nation.
